
For residents and businesses in North Carolina, encompassing the metro areas of Fayetteville and Concord, maintaining the operational integrity of sliding glass doors is a key concern. The state's varied climate, featuring hot, humid summers and mild winters, combined with its coastal proximity and inland mountainous regions, presents a range of environmental factors that can impact door performance.
North Carolina's climate, with its high humidity and significant rainfall, can accelerate the corrosion of metal components in sliding glass doors, such as aluminum tracks and roller bearings. The expansion and contraction of frame materials due to temperature fluctuations can also lead to sticking or misalignment. In coastal areas, salt spray further exacerbates the corrosive effects on hardware. Understanding these specific environmental pressures is crucial for diagnosing and rectifying common sliding door issues effectively.

Common problems with sliding glass doors in North Carolina often arise from the humid climate, leading to corrosion of metal tracks and rollers. Salt spray in coastal regions can accelerate this issue. Frame expansion due to temperature fluctuations can cause doors to stick, and accumulation of debris contributes to track wear, necessitating professional repair.
To resolve a sliding door that will not slide in North Carolina, technicians will meticulously inspect the track for obstructions, damage, or corrosion, and examine the rollers for wear or seizure. Professional repair involves thorough cleaning and lubrication of the track, replacement of damaged rollers with appropriate hardware, and ensuring the door is correctly aligned and balanced within its frame for smooth operation.
Yes, sliding glass doors in North Carolina can very often be repaired, frequently allowing for the restoration of full functionality without the need for a complete replacement. Many common issues, such as worn rollers, damaged tracks, or minor frame misalignments, are well within the scope of expert repair services. The viability of repair depends on the condition of the glass and the structural integrity of the door system.
A prevalent issue with sliding doors in North Carolina involves the degradation of the roller assembly and the track, often exacerbated by the high humidity and salt-laden air in coastal areas. This environmental assault leads to increased friction, making the doors difficult to operate smoothly. The consistent exposure to moisture necessitates the use of specialized, corrosion-resistant hardware for effective repairs.
